Field Application & Operational Analysis

From the perspective of a Site Reliability Engineer managing continuous production assets, the NDIO-02 stands as a cornerstone I/O expansion component for ABB ACS600 and ACS800 variable frequency drive platforms. Its role in sustaining system availability is direct: by extending discrete signal capacity through a galvanically isolated architecture, the NDIO-02 eliminates single-point I/O bottlenecks that routinely trigger unplanned shutdowns in high-throughput automation environments. Integrating this module into your drive topology is a proactive step toward Operational Excellence and measurable uptime improvement.

Deployed across harsh industrial environments — including high-EMI motor rooms, outdoor crane installations, and chemical processing cabinets — the NDIO-02 demonstrates exceptional durability. Its fiber optic DDCS communication interface is inherently immune to electromagnetic interference, a critical advantage when co-located with large switching loads. During installation, engineers should verify fiber connector cleanliness, confirm NAMC board slot compatibility, and validate 24V DC supply stability within the 18-30V DC operating window to ensure seamless integration from day one.

Key Operational Features

8 Galvanically Isolated Digital Inputs — 24V DC nominal, optical isolation prevents EMI-induced false triggering
4 Solid-State Digital Outputs — 24V DC / 0.5A per channel with short-circuit protection for high availability
DDCS Fiber Optic Interface — Noise-immune, ground-loop-free communication with NAMC control boards
Seamless Integration — Plug-in slot mounting; up to 4 modules per drive system for scalable I/O expansion
Redundancy-Ready Architecture — Hot-swap capable in redundant configurations, minimizing maintenance windows
Wide Operating Temperature — -15°C to +55°C, suitable for demanding field environments
Removable Terminal Blocks — Pre-wiring enabled; accelerates module swap during corrective maintenance
Real-Time LED Diagnostics — Per-channel status indicators for power, comms, and I/O state visibility

Maintenance & Performance Benchmarks

The NDIO-02 is engineered to adapt across diverse industrial network architectures — from standalone single-drive installations to multi-drive DDCS fiber optic ring topologies serving distributed process control systems. In small-scale applications, a single module provides sufficient I/O expansion for most conveyor, pump, or fan control scenarios. In large-scale configurations — such as multi-motor paper mill lines or offshore platform drive networks — up to four NDIO-02 units can be cascaded per drive, delivering up to 32 discrete inputs and 16 outputs without additional hardware infrastructure.

Performance benchmarks confirm sub-millisecond I/O scan cycle times via the DDCS link, ensuring deterministic response for time-sensitive interlock and safety logic. The module’s self-test routine executes at every drive power-up, verifying communication link integrity, supply voltage, and channel continuity — reducing diagnostic time during fault investigation. Comprehensive Data Sheet

Attribute Technical Data
Part Number / Model NDIO-02
Brand ABB
Module Classification Digital I/O Expansion Adapter
Compatible Platforms ACS600, ACS800 (NAMC-11 / NAMC-11C control boards)
Digital Inputs 8 channels, 24V DC nominal, optically isolated
Digital Outputs 4 channels, 24V DC, 0.5A max per channel, short-circuit protected
Isolation Voltage 500V galvanic isolation (channels to system bus)
Communication Interface DDCS fiber optic link (Drive-to-Drive Communication System)
Power Supply Input 24V DC (18-30V DC operating range), sourced from drive system
Power Consumption 4W maximum
Operating Temperature -15°C to +55°C (5°F to 131°F)
Storage Temperature -40°C to +70°C
Mounting Method Internal slot mounting in drive cabinet
Max Modules per Drive 4 — NDIO-02 units (scalable I/O expansion)
Wire Gauge (Terminals) 0.5-2.5 mm²
Dimensions (L W H) Approx. 100 — 80 — 20 mm
Weight 0.3 kg
Compliance Standards IEC 61800-5-1, CE Marked, UL Listed

Engineering Support & FAQ

Q1: What is the correct installation sequence for the NDIO-02 in an ACS800 drive?
Power down the drive and discharge DC bus capacitors before module insertion. Install the NDIO-02 into the designated expansion slot on the NAMC control board, secure the fiber optic DDCS cable, and reconnect field wiring to the removable terminal block. Power up the drive and verify module recognition via the control panel parameter menu (typically under I/O configuration group). LED indicators should confirm active communication and power status within 10 seconds of startup.

Q2: Which firmware versions are compatible with the NDIO-02?
The NDIO-02 is compatible with NAMC-11 and NAMC-11C firmware versions from release 5.x onward for ACS600, and standard RMIO/RDCU firmware for ACS800 platforms. Always cross-reference the drive’s firmware release notes to confirm I/O adapter compatibility before deployment. Q3: Can the NDIO-02 be used in a redundant drive configuration?
Yes. In redundant ACS800 multi-drive systems, the NDIO-02 supports hot-swap replacement without requiring full system shutdown, provided the redundant drive unit assumes control during the swap window. This capability is a key enabler of High Availability architectures in continuous process industries such as oil & gas, pulp & paper, and water treatment.

Q4: How does the DDCS fiber optic interface improve signal reliability versus copper wiring?
Fiber optic communication eliminates ground loops, is immune to electromagnetic interference from motor switching transients, and supports longer cable runs without signal degradation. In high-EMI environments — such as large motor control centers — this translates directly to fewer nuisance faults, reduced diagnostic time, and improved Process Optimization outcomes.

Q6: Is the NDIO-02 suitable for safety-rated interlock circuits?
The NDIO-02 is a standard automation I/O module and is not certified for SIL-rated safety functions per IEC 61508. For safety-critical interlock applications requiring functional safety compliance, a dedicated safety I/O module with SIL certification should be used in parallel. The NDIO-02 is ideal for operational interlocks, status monitoring, and non-safety control logic within the drive system.
